About Us
Move money. Make money. Finix is a full-stack acquirer processor, empowering businesses of all sizes with flexible, modern payment solutions. Processing billions of dollars annually, Finix enables SaaS, marketplace, and e-commerce platforms to accept payments, manage payouts, and onboard merchants seamlessly. With our no-code, low-code, and developer-friendly tools, businesses can get up and running in hours—not months.

Finix has raised over $175M, including a $75M Series C led by Acrew Capital, with participation from Lightspeed Venture Partners, Leap Global, American Express Ventures, Bain Capital Ventures, Homebrew, Inspired Capital, Sequoia Capital, Visa, and others.

About the Role:

As an Account Executive on the Enterprise team, you will own the selling of Finix’s products from end to end. With a consultative approach and in partnership with Advisory Service Team, you will lead the sales cycle with founders, CEOs, CTOs, CFOs, and VP / Director level functional leads. You will also drive the Sales strategy by owning all aspects of the sales cycle from discovery to close. This will include cross-functional work to develop the customer strategy and contribute to other revenue initiatives.

The Enterprise team at Finix is focused on both Strategic and Enterprise accounts. We work with founders and executives across a wide variety of verticals to gain an in-depth understanding of their business. Payments are core to the strategy of the vertical SaaS companies that we partner with, and the tools that Finix provides allow SaaS companies to monetize their software while keeping SaaS fees competitive.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
